Abstract

A cosmetic applicator for applying a substance to keratin fibers is disclosed herein. In an embodiment, the cosmetic applicator includes a guiding element and a coil spring element. The guiding element is positioned in a central area of the coil spring element. The coil spring element winds more than one time completely around the guiding element and has spikes protruding in an outward direction.

Claims

exact text as granted — not AI-modified
1 . A cosmetic applicator for applying a substance to keratin fibers, the cosmetic applicator comprising:
 a guiding element and   a coil spring element winding more than one time completely around the guiding element and having spikes protruding in an outward direction.   
     
     
         2 . The cosmetic applicator according to  claim 1 , wherein
 the coil spring element has a number of windings that continuously turn around the guiding element without a strut in contact with the guiding element.   
     
     
         3 . The cosmetic applicator according to  claim 1 , wherein
 the guiding element is arranged in a centered position within the coil spring element.   
     
     
         4 . The cosmetic applicator according to  claim 1 , wherein
 windings of the coil spring element are continuously curved from beginning to an outer end.   
     
     
         5 . The cosmetic applicator according to  claim 1 , wherein
 the coil spring element is elastic such that a number of its turns can be brought into contact with a circumferential jacket surface of the guiding element by reversible elastic deformation.   
     
     
         6 . The cosmetic applicator according to  claim 1 , wherein
 a beginning and an end of the coil spring element are anchored on the guiding element.   
     
     
         7 . The cosmetic applicator according to  claim 1 , wherein
 the coil spring element is made of a polymer material.   
     
     
         8 . The cosmetic applicator according to  claim 1 , wherein,
 the coil spring element and the guiding element are made of a same material.   
     
     
         9 . The cosmetic applicator according to  claim 1 , wherein
 an average diameter of the guiding element is at least ten times bigger than an average diameter of the coil spring element.   
     
     
         10 . The cosmetic applicator according to  claim 1 , wherein
 the guiding element has a barrel-like shape with a smaller diameter in a beginning and at an end.   
     
     
         11 . The cosmetic applicator according to  claim 1 , wherein
 the coil spring element has a shape following a shape of the guiding element.   
     
     
         12 . The cosmetic applicator according to  claim 1 , wherein
 the coil spring element includes peaks.   
     
     
         13 . The cosmetic applicator according to  claim 12 , wherein
 the coil spring element includes the peaks over at least a majority of its length.   
     
     
         14 . The cosmetic applicator according to  claim 12 , wherein
 the peaks are integrally formed together with the coil spring element.   
     
     
         15 . A cosmetic unit comprising the cosmetic applicator according to  claim 1  and a cosmetic container with a bottle neck and a wiper therein, wherein the wiper has a tubular shape contacting the coil spring element of the cosmetic applicator during pullout such that the coil spring element undergoes only such a radial compressing force that is symmetric, while the coil spring element is configured to withstand the symmetric radial compressing force, while deforming and evading under influence of a local radial compressing force that acts at one side of a circumference only. 
     
     
         16 . The cosmetic applicator of  claim 6 , wherein
 the beginning and the end of the coil spring element are anchored on a circumferential jacket of the guiding element.   
     
     
         17 . The cosmetic applicator of  claim 6 , wherein
 the beginning and the end of the coil spring element are anchored on the guiding element by at least one radially extending interconnection strut.   
     
     
         18 . The cosmetic applicator of  claim 11 , wherein
 the coil spring element has a barrel-like shape with a smaller diameter at a beginning and at an end.   
     
     
         19 . The cosmetic applicator of  claim 12 , wherein
 the peaks are shaped as bristles or chisel tips and extend in a radially outward direction from the coil spring element.   
     
     
         20 . The cosmetic applicator of  claim 12 , wherein
 the peaks are arranged in a repeating identical pattern.
